Subject: [PATCH 1/8] x86, apic.c: Disable irq0 if CPU enables ARAT for local apic timer

From: Fenghua Yu <fenghua.yu@...el.com>

irq0 won't generate any interrupt after local apic timers is enabled and ARAT
is enabled. Disable irq0 in this case. Thus irq0 won't block BSP offline.

Signed-off-by: Fenghua Yu <fenghua.yu@...el.com>
---
 arch/x86/kernel/apic/apic.c |    5 +++++
 1 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/apic/apic.c b/arch/x86/kernel/apic/apic.c
index 52fa563..8813acf 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/apic/apic.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/apic/apic.c
@@ -506,6 +506,7 @@ static DEFINE_PER_CPU(struct clock_event_device, lapic_events);
 static void __cpuinit setup_APIC_timer(void)
 {
 	struct clock_event_device *levt = &__get_cpu_var(lapic_events);
+	int cpu = smp_processor_id();
 
 	if (this_cpu_has(X86_FEATURE_ARAT)) {
 		lapic_clockevent.features &= ~CLOCK_EVT_FEAT_C3STOP;
@@ -517,6 +518,10 @@ static void __cpuinit setup_APIC_timer(void)
 	levt->cpumask = cpumask_of(smp_processor_id());
 
 	clockevents_register_device(levt);
+
+	/* irq0 won't be used any more if CPU supports ARAT feature. */
+	if (cpu == 0 && this_cpu_has(X86_FEATURE_ARAT))
+		disable_irq(0);
 }
